About

University of Maine at Fort Kent is located in Fort Kent, Maine. It is a public institution. The university enrolls approximately 638 students.

UMFK prides itself on being one of the nation's most affordable universities, offering low tuition rates. Numerous financial aid options, including scholarships, are available to help students manage costs. Eligible Maine residents may even qualify for free tuition and fees, making higher education accessible.

UMFK's campus represents 27 countries, creating a diverse and multicultural environment. The university welcomes international students and values their contributions to the community. The university is an active member of the University of the Arctic, fostering international collaboration.
